Abstract
This thesis investigates the impact of foreign direct investment (FDI) on economic growth in developing countries through a comprehensive case study. The study focuses on analyzing the relationship between FDI inflows and economic growth, with a specific emphasis on the factors that influence this relationship in the context of developing nations. The research methodology employed in this study involves a combination of quantitative analysis, empirical data collection, and case study analysis to provide a holistic understanding of the subject matter. Chapter One introduces the research topic, providing background information on the significance of FDI in promoting economic growth in developing countries. The problem statement highlights the gaps in existing literature and the need for further research in this area. The objectives of the study are outlined, along with the limitations and scope of the research. The significance of the study is also discussed, followed by an overview of the thesis structure and definitions of key terms. Chapter Two presents a detailed literature review, covering ten key areas related to FDI and economic growth in developing countries. The review synthesizes existing research findings, theoretical frameworks, and empirical evidence to build a comprehensive understanding of the topic. Chapter Three outlines the research methodology employed in the study, detailing the research design, data collection methods, sample selection, and analytical techniques. This chapter also discusses the variables used in the analysis and the rationale behind the chosen methodology. Chapter Four presents the findings of the study, analyzing the impact of FDI on economic growth in the selected developing country. The chapter explores the relationship between FDI inflows, economic indicators, and growth patterns, providing insights into the mechanisms through which FDI influences economic development. Chapter Five concludes the thesis by summarizing the key findings, discussing their implications, and offering recommendations for policymakers, investors, and future research. The chapter also reflects on the limitations of the study and suggests avenues for further research to enhance our understanding of the impact of FDI on economic growth in developing countries. Overall, this thesis contributes to the existing body of knowledge on the relationship between FDI and economic growth in developing countries, offering valuable insights for policymakers, investors, and researchers interested in fostering sustainable economic development through foreign investment.
